Rumah > Java > javaTutorial > Apakah rmi dalam java

Apakah rmi dalam java

WBOY
Lepaskan: 2023-04-18 22:34:01
ke hadapan
1204 orang telah melayarinya

Model RMI (Remote Method Invocation) ialah aplikasi objek teragih Menggunakan teknologi RMI, objek dalam satu JVM boleh memanggil kaedah objek dalam JVM lain dan mendapatkan hasil panggilan. JVM lain di sini boleh berada pada komputer yang sama atau komputer jauh. Oleh itu, RMI bermakna Pelayan dan Pelanggan diperlukan.

Pengenalan port RMI

Pelayan biasanya mencipta objek dan menjadikannya boleh diakses dari jauh.

Objek ini dipanggil objek jauh.

Pelayan perlu mendaftarkan objek ini supaya ia boleh diakses dari jauh oleh pelanggan.

Pelanggan memanggil kaedah pada objek yang boleh diakses dari jauh, dan pelanggan boleh berkomunikasi dengan pelayan dan memindahkan maklumat antara satu sama lain.

Bercakap mengenainya, adakah anda mendapati bahawa menggunakan RMI adalah sangat mudah apabila membina aplikasi yang diedarkan, ia boleh merealisasikan komunikasi bersama antara aplikasi yang diedarkan, malah ia sangat serupa dengan idea perkhidmatan mikro semasa.

Kebaikan dan keburukan RMI

Kebaikan: Ia boleh mengelakkan penciptaan semula roda

Kelemahan: Proses panggilan sangat perlahan, dan prosesnya tidak boleh dipercayai dan terdedah kepada tidak dapat diramalkan; kejadian Ralat, seperti ralat rangkaian, dsb.

Atas ialah kandungan terperinci Apakah rmi dalam java.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:yisu.com
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an